Hey future maintainers — handover on the Brindlewood ORM refactor.

I've migrated about two thirds of the legacy mapper classes to the new query builder; the rest are tagged with TODO-BW in the repo. Watch out for the invoice models — they rely on implicit cascade deletes, and I left shims in place so nothing breaks mid-migration. The schema snapshot archive is encrypted, and you'll need it to diff old mappings. The recovery passphrase for that archive is right below this note.

unlock words, fajog-yawep: ralael-istath

### CI flake: Driftwood rate-parity checker

Support folks — if a customer says the Driftwood parity checker is flagging phantom mismatches, check whether the nightly CI scrape job actually finished. The Tansybrook sandbox throttles us around 02:00, and partial scrapes make every hotel look out of parity. Quick fix: rerun the `parity-nightly` job and wait for the green badge before telling anyone to panic. If it fails twice, escalate to the pipelines crew and include the build token shown below.

session token of kafop-yahop = htk4_fa63

Hi Tomas,

Welcome to the Chronoplan on-call rotation. The timetable solver runs nightly for all Vintermark Academy tenants, and the most common page you'll see is a solver timeout when a school uploads conflicting room constraints. Don't restart the worker blindly — first check whether the constraint validator flagged the input, because a restart will just fail again and burn the retry budget. Escalate to the solver team only after two failed retries. The full triage checklist, including safe-restart steps, lives here.

operations page: https://jenkins.torvadyn.local/build/deploy/display/pages/611247f0a622ae80